BillTracker/client/main.jsx

25 lines
683 B
React
Raw Permalink Normal View History

2026-05-03 19:51:57 -05:00
import React from 'react';
import ReactDOM from 'react-dom/client';
import { BrowserRouter } from 'react-router-dom';
import App from './App';
import { Toaster } from './components/ui/sonner';
2026-05-03 19:51:57 -05:00
import { AuthProvider } from './hooks/useAuth';
import { ThemeProvider } from './contexts/ThemeContext';
import 'sonner/dist/styles.css';
2026-05-03 19:51:57 -05:00
import './index.css';
ReactDOM.createRoot(document.getElementById('root')).render(
<React.StrictMode>
<ThemeProvider>
<BrowserRouter>
<AuthProvider>
<App />
</AuthProvider>
{/* Global shadcn/Sonner toast system */}
<Toaster />
2026-05-09 13:03:36 -05:00
</BrowserRouter>
2026-05-03 19:51:57 -05:00
</ThemeProvider>
</React.StrictMode>
);